- A twleve-old-girl was suffering for three years from tuberculosis in the hip.
- Her condition was so bad that she couldn't even sit, walk or do her regular work.
- The tuberculosis was confirmed after an MRI scan at Narayana Multispecialty Hospital in Bengaluru.
- Doctors at the hospital decided to perform a hip replacement surgery.
- According to Dr. Varadaraj, hip replacement surgery is uncommon amongst children but juvenile ankylosis hip due to TB demands such a treatment.
- The surgery was completed in 90 minutes and was successful.
